
Earl “Pete” Ray Swayney, age 63, of Gastonia, died Friday, August 20, 2010 at Gaston Memorial Hospital. He was born in Cherokee, North Carolina and was the son of the late James and Helen Smith Swayney.
Mr. Swayney was a graduate of Hunter Huss High School in 1965 and a graduate of Belmont Abbey with a B.A. Degree in Accounting. He was a veteran of the U. S. Army during the Vietnam War, he then enlisted in the North Carolina Air National Guard and retired after 24 years service. He was a long time member of Macedonia Baptist Church.
Mr. Swayney is survived by his wife of 42 years, Terry Swayney; one daughter: Angie Cooper and husband Paul of Mebane, North Carolina; one brother: Jimmy Swayney and wife Jackie of Gastonia; two grandchildren: Will and Kasey Cooper.
